Material Safety
The primary material for silicone dolls is silicone, and its quality directly impacts safety. High - grade medical - grade silicone is the ideal choice. For example, a well - known doll manufacturer switched from using regular silicone to medical - grade silicone. The new material is non - toxic, hypoallergenic, and resistant to bacteria growth. This change not only made the dolls safer for users, especially those with sensitive skin, but also extended the lifespan of the dolls. In contrast, some low - cost dolls on the market use inferior silicone, which may contain harmful chemicals such as heavy metals. These can pose serious health risks when in contact with the skin over an extended period.
Manufacturing Processes
Strict manufacturing processes are crucial for the quality of silicone dolls. Reputable manufacturers follow a series of steps to ensure precision and safety. First, the silicone is carefully mixed and degassed to remove air bubbles, which can affect the doll's appearance and durability. Then, the molding process is carried out with high - precision molds. For instance, a leading doll brand uses 3D - printed molds that can create highly detailed features on the dolls. After molding, the dolls go through a curing process at a specific temperature and time to ensure the silicone reaches its optimal hardness and stability. On the other hand, unregulated manufacturers may cut corners in these processes, resulting in dolls with uneven surfaces, weak joints, and poor overall quality.
Quality Control
Quality control is an ongoing process throughout the production of silicone dolls. Manufacturers should conduct multiple inspections at different stages. Visual inspections are done to check for any surface defects, such as scratches, stains, or irregularities. Functional tests are also carried out, especially for dolls with movable parts. For example, a doll's joints should be able to move smoothly and hold their positions. Some manufacturers even use advanced testing equipment, like X - ray machines, to detect any internal flaws in the dolls. Without proper quality control, defective dolls may reach the market, leading to customer dissatisfaction and potential safety hazards.
Certifications and Standards
Certifications play a significant role in guaranteeing the safety and quality of silicone dolls. International standards, such as ISO certifications, ensure that the manufacturing processes meet certain quality benchmarks. A doll that has obtained an ISO 9001 certification indicates that the manufacturer has a well - established quality management system. Additionally, there are specific safety standards related to the materials used in the dolls. For example, compliance with REACH regulations ensures that the dolls do not contain substances of very high concern. Consumers should look for these certifications when purchasing silicone dolls to ensure they are getting a safe and high - quality product.
